How does microneedling work for acne scars, and what should you expect from the process?

Microneedling works by creating controlled micro-injuries in the skin that trigger collagen production, helping to gradually smooth acne scars. During treatment, a specialized device is used after numbing for comfort, followed by a short recovery period with mild redness. Over several weeks and multiple sessions, skin texture improves as new collagen rebuilds the treated areas.

Who Microneedling For Acne Scars Is Usually For

This helps you quickly determine if the treatment fits your skin concerns and goals.

Microneedling for acne scars is commonly recommended for people dealing with uneven texture caused by past breakouts. It works especially well for rolling scars and shallow boxcar scars, where collagen rebuilding can make a visible difference.

It is generally suitable for a wide range of skin types when performed by trained professionals. At Derma Bliss Medical Spa, treatments are tailored based on skin condition, which helps improve both comfort and results.

However, if active acne persists or certain skin conditions are present, treatment may need to be delayed or adjusted. Setting expectations early helps ensure a smoother experience from start to finish.

How To Prepare Before Your Microneedling Appointment

A little preparation goes a long way in helping your skin respond well.

In the days leading up to your appointment, it is best to avoid direct sun exposure and pause the use of retinoids or exfoliating products. These can make the skin more sensitive during treatment.

Arriving with clean, product-free skin allows your provider to begin without the risk of irritation. It is also helpful to share any medications, recent treatments, or sensitivities during your consultation.

Hydration plays a role too. Well-hydrated skin tends to respond better, making the treatment more comfortable and supporting recovery.

What Happens During A Microneedling Session For Acne Scars

Understanding the process helps take away a lot of the uncertainty.

Your skin is first cleansed, then a numbing cream is applied to keep you comfortable. Once the skin is ready, a professional microneedling device is used to create tiny, controlled micro-channels across the treatment area.

This is the key to how microneedling works. These micro-injuries signal your body to produce more collagen and elastin, which are essential for smoothing out acne scars.

Most patients describe the sensation as light pressure or a vibrating feeling rather than pain. Sessions typically take between 30 to 60 minutes, depending on the size of the area being treated.

What It Feels Like During And Immediately After Treatment

This is often one of the biggest concerns for first-time patients.

During the session, there may be mild tingling or warmth, but the numbing cream keeps things manageable. Right after treatment, the skin usually appears red, similar to a mild sunburn.

You might notice:

  • Slight swelling or sensitivity
  • Tightness or dryness
  • A flushed appearance that fades over time

Most people feel comfortable returning to normal routines within a day or two, making it a practical option for busy schedules.

What Recovery And Aftercare Usually Look Like

Recovery is straightforward, but proper care makes a difference.

The typical microneedling downtime and recovery period is short. Redness and sensitivity usually settle within 24 to 72 hours. During this time, your skin is actively repairing itself.

Post-treatment care focuses on keeping things simple:

  • Use gentle, non-irritating skincare products
  • Apply sunscreen consistently to protect healing skin
  • Avoid makeup, heavy sweating, and harsh ingredients for a few days

Following the right post-treatment acne scar care routine helps support collagen production and improves overall results.

When People Start Seeing Real Results On Acne Scars

Results take shape gradually, which is part of what makes them look natural.

Some patients notice a subtle glow or smoother feel within the first week. However, the real improvements develop over time as collagen builds beneath the surface.

With consistent sessions, the texture becomes more even, acne scars begin to soften, and the skin looks firmer and more refined

Most people need a series of treatments to see meaningful changes. Results continue to improve in the weeks following each session, making this one of the more progressive acne scar treatment options available.

Common Questions About Microneedling Results And Expectations

These are the details patients often want clarity on before starting.

The number of sessions depends on the depth and type of acne scars. Many people benefit from a series spaced a few weeks apart to allow proper healing between visits.

Results are long-lasting, especially when supported by a consistent skincare routine and sun protection. Maintenance treatments may be recommended depending on your goals.
